nginx 拦击非法字符串

作者:动易软件 来源:本站原创 点击数: 发布时间:2024年12月01日


问题描述:在前台访问中,一些扫描会带有非法字符串访问,需要通过nginx进行拦截,进行url 过滤

问题处理:找到找到nginx日志中含有非法字符串的访问记录,找到其中的共同点,进行拦截,在nginx配置文件设置

location / {

 if ($request_uri ~* “非法字符串”)

return  403;

}

注:~* 表示不区分大小的正则匹配

.*  .匹配任意字符,*匹配数量0到正无穷

~ 开头表示区分大小写的正则匹配